ZIP Code 34221
ZIP Code Tabulation Area in Manatee County, Florida.

Covering part of Manatee County, Florida, ZIP Code 34221 has about 54,923 residents. The median household income of $74,314 is in line with the Manatee County median ($75,792).
Between 2019 and 2023, ZIP Code 34221's population grew 18.5% from 46,357 to 54,923, while its median gross rent rose 31.7% from $1,108 to $1,459.
Owners occupy 80.5% of the area's occupied homes. The median resident is 46.6 years old.

Trends
ACS 5-year · 2019–202346,35754,923
$57,983$74,314
$169,600$298,200
$1,108$1,459
| Year | Population | Median household income | Median home value | Median gross rent |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2019 | 46,357 | $57,983 | $169,600 | $1,108 |
| 2020 | 50,857 | $57,820 | $198,100 | $1,175 |
| 2021 | 51,531 | $63,311 | $219,500 | $1,190 |
| 2022 | 52,882 | $71,679 | $271,200 | $1,365 |
| 2023 | 54,923 | $74,314 | $298,200 | $1,459 |
Each year is a US Census Bureau ACS 5-year estimate ending that year.
